Skip to content

Feat/helm oci publish#3

Merged
fuse merged 3 commits into
developfrom
feat/helm-oci-publish
May 5, 2026
Merged

Feat/helm oci publish#3
fuse merged 3 commits into
developfrom
feat/helm-oci-publish

Conversation

@fuse
Copy link
Copy Markdown
Contributor

@fuse fuse commented May 5, 2026

No description provided.

fuse added 3 commits May 5, 2026 16:46
- Add workflow running helm lint on pull requests and main/develop.
- Add release workflow enforcing tag equality with Chart.yaml version and pushing oci://ghcr.io/<owner>/fluid-workload.
- Set default image tag and appVersion to 0.2.2.
- Document monorepo path, standalone GitHub repos, and OCI release behaviour in README.
- Describe CI (helm lint) and semver tag release to ghcr.io fluid-workload.
- Document canonical helm pull URL with duplicate chart name path on GHCR.
- Warn that the short oci prefix does not work for helm pull/install.
- Remove appVersion from Chart.yaml; callers deploy arbitrary agent or probe images.
- Render container image strictly from image.repository and image.tag in values.
- Document that default image values are examples only.
@fuse fuse merged commit 80c800a into develop May 5, 2026
2 checks passed
@fuse fuse deleted the feat/helm-oci-publish branch May 5, 2026 21:09
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ant